additional information | preparation of the AglU-displaying Pichia pastoris whole-cell biocatalyst for optimized synthesis of isomaltooligosaccharides (IMOs). IMOs are a mixture that includes isomaltose (IG2), panose (P), and isomaltotriose (IG3). The recombinant Aspergillus niger enzyme expressed from Pichia pastoris has a high reaction efficiency and operational stability, method optimization and evaluation, overview. IMOs synthesis by transglycosylation, best at pH 4.0 and 55-60°C | Aspergillus niger |
